5 June, 7 pm: German Non-Fiction Slam at Technoseum Mannheim. Six minutes, one book, one stage – how do you present non-fiction in a way that brings the audience to their feet? Eight accomplished slammers will take up the challenge. Slammer Sandra Da Vina will moderate the event, which will also be broadcast as a livestream.

10 June, 6 pm: Reading against polarization? The role of non-fiction books in the democratic discourse, THE NEW INSTITUTE, Hamburg. Dr. Astrid Séville (Professor for Political Science at Leuphana Universität Lüneburg) discusses this question with guests from science, politics and the book industry. 11 June, 6 pm: Award ceremony in the Small Hall of the Elbphilharmonie concert hall. Find out who receives the German Non-Fiction Prize 2024 in the Elbphilharmonie concert hall or follow the live broadcast. Journalist Katja Gasser (ORF) will host the event.
